What Is AI in SEO?
At its core, AI in SEO means using artificial intelligence to improve how you plan, create, optimize, and measure search-focused content. Instead of relying only on manual research and instinct, you use machine-driven analysis to process large amounts of data and identify opportunities more quickly.
That can include everything from keyword clustering and search intent analysis to content briefs, title suggestions, internal linking ideas, and technical audits. AI can review patterns across thousands of search results far faster than a human can. This makes it especially useful for small teams that need leverage.
The important distinction is that AI is not a replacement for strategy. Search engine optimization still depends on clear positioning, credible expertise, useful content, and a strong user experience. AI speeds up parts of the work, but it does not automatically create authority or trust.
A helpful way to think about it is this: traditional SEO is like working with a compass and a paper map. You can still reach the destination, but it takes more time and interpretation. AI adds a dynamic navigation layer, it helps you see faster routes, missed turns, and hidden opportunities. You still have to decide where to go.
Why AI Has Become So Important for Search
SEO has always involved data, but the volume of that data has exploded. Search results now reflect intent, context, freshness, topical authority, user behavior, and competitive depth. Manually evaluating all of that is possible, but increasingly inefficient.
Artificial intelligence helps by finding relationships that are easy to miss. It can group related keywords, detect semantic coverage gaps, and surface themes across competitor pages. That gives you a more structured view of what search engines may expect from high-quality content in a given topic area.
There is also a practical reason for its rise. Content teams are under pressure to publish more, update faster, and prove results sooner. AI can reduce the time spent on repetitive tasks, which frees up more energy for strategy, editing, and quality control.
What AI Can and Cannot Do
AI can support idea generation, streamline research, and improve consistency. It is particularly useful when you need to organize large keyword lists, create first drafts, analyze page structure, or prioritize optimization opportunities across many URLs.
What it cannot do reliably on its own is understand your business nuance the way you do. It does not inherently know your customers, your competitive edge, or the lived experience behind your expertise. It can imitate authority, it cannot guarantee it.
That matters because search engines reward content that is genuinely helpful. If your workflow becomes fully automated, your site may start to sound polished but empty. Readers notice that quickly, and so do search systems designed to detect shallow content.
Key Aspects of AI for SEO
The value of AI becomes clearer when you look at the specific parts of SEO it can improve. Not every use case delivers the same impact, and not every business needs the same level of automation.
Keyword Research and Topic Discovery
One of the strongest use cases for AI in SEO strategy is keyword research. AI tools can process large sets of search queries and group them by similarity, intent, and topical relevance. That helps you move beyond isolated keywords and start building content around complete subject areas.
For example, instead of targeting only one term like “email marketing tips,” AI can help uncover related needs such as beginner setup, automation workflows, open rate improvement, segmentation tactics, and reporting questions. This leads to more comprehensive content planning.
It also improves prioritization. Rather than chasing every keyword with volume, you can use AI-assisted analysis to identify themes that better match your audience and commercial goals. This matters because not all traffic is useful traffic. Relevance beats raw volume.
Search Intent Analysis
Search intent is one of the most important ideas in modern SEO, and AI is particularly good at pattern recognition. By analyzing search results at scale, AI can help you understand whether users want a guide, a tool, a product page, a comparison, or a quick answer.
That prevents a common mistake: creating the wrong type of content for the query. If the top results are all product comparison pages and you publish a short educational article, your page may struggle even if the writing is strong.
Intent analysis also helps with content depth. Some topics need a concise answer. Others need a full framework, examples, and visuals. AI can reveal those expectations faster by studying how successful pages are structured.
Content Creation and Optimization
This is the area that gets the most attention, and also the most misuse. AI can absolutely help with content creation. It can generate outlines, draft introductions, rewrite weak sections, suggest FAQs, and improve readability. For busy teams, that can cut production time significantly.
But there is a clear difference between AI-assisted writing and AI-dependent publishing. The first uses AI as a drafting partner, the second treats it like a substitute for expertise. That is where quality drops.
The best results usually come from a layered process. AI handles the heavy lifting of organizing ideas and producing a rough draft. A human then sharpens the argument, adds examples, checks accuracy, aligns the tone, and contributes real insight. That combination is far stronger than either approach on its own.
On-Page SEO Improvements
Artificial intelligence can also help optimize existing pages. It can suggest stronger titles, better subheading structures, improved keyword placement, missing entities, and clearer calls to action. This is useful when you already have content but need to make it more competitive.
In many cases, the gains come from clarity rather than keyword density. AI can identify where a page is vague, repetitive, or incomplete. It can also compare your page against similar ranking content and highlight missing subtopics.
That said, suggestions should not be followed blindly. If every recommendation is accepted mechanically, content can become formulaic. Search performance often improves when a page is both well optimized and distinctly useful.
Technical SEO and Site Analysis
Technical SEO can feel intimidating, especially for small teams. AI does not remove the need for technical knowledge, but it can make issue detection more accessible. It can summarize crawl problems, flag duplicate content risks, spot internal linking weaknesses, and identify pages that may be underperforming due to structural issues.
This is especially helpful when a website has grown quickly. Over time, many sites accumulate orphan pages, inconsistent metadata, redirect chains, and outdated content. AI can surface these patterns more quickly than a manual page-by-page review.
For developers and technically minded site owners, AI can also speed up diagnosis. Instead of just listing errors, better systems can explain likely causes and suggest practical fixes in plain language. That shortens the gap between noticing a problem and acting on it.
Competitor Analysis
Competitor research is often where AI saves the most time. Reviewing rival pages manually takes effort, especially when you are comparing multiple domains across many keywords. AI can summarize content themes, ranking patterns, topical gaps, and structural differences much faster.
This can reveal opportunities that are not obvious at first glance. You might discover that competitors rank not because they write better, but because they answer a broader range of related questions. Or you may find that a weaker-looking site is winning with stronger internal linking and clearer page intent.
The point is not to copy competitors. It is to understand the landscape so you can build something more complete, more useful, or more focused for your audience.
Performance Forecasting and Workflow Efficiency
Another growing benefit of using AI in SEO is operational. Beyond rankings and content, AI can help teams prioritize work. It can identify which pages are most likely to benefit from an update, which topics deserve expansion, and where effort is unlikely to pay off.
That kind of forecasting matters when resources are limited. Most small businesses and freelancers cannot optimize everything at once. AI can act like a filter, helping you decide what deserves attention first.
The efficiency gains are real, but they should be measured carefully. Faster output is only valuable if it leads to better outcomes. Publishing twice as much mediocre content rarely beats publishing fewer, stronger pages with a clear purpose.
How to Get Started With AI for SEO
Getting started does not require a complex stack or a large budget. In fact, the smartest approach is usually the simplest one. Begin by improving one part of your workflow where time is being lost or quality is inconsistent.
Start With a Specific Use Case
If you try to apply AI to every SEO task at once, you will likely end up with clutter instead of clarity. A better approach is to choose one focused use case. For some teams, that is keyword clustering. For others, it is content brief creation, content updates, or metadata optimization.
When you begin with a narrow goal, it becomes easier to judge whether AI is actually helping. You can compare speed, quality, and outcomes against your old process. That gives you a practical baseline instead of relying on hype.
A simple first step is to take an existing topic and use AI to organize related keywords and subtopics. Then compare that output to what you would have planned manually. In many cases, you will find useful patterns, but also some irrelevant suggestions. That is normal. The skill lies in filtering.
Keep Human Review in the Loop
The fastest way to damage your SEO is to publish AI-generated content without meaningful review. Even when the writing sounds smooth, it may contain vague claims, outdated advice, or filler that adds no value.
Human review protects quality. It ensures the content matches your brand, reflects your audience’s real questions, and includes details AI cannot invent responsibly. This is especially important in industries where trust matters, such as finance, health, legal services, or B2B consulting.
Think of AI as your first-pass assistant, not your final editor. It can accelerate the early stages, but judgment still belongs to the human side of the workflow.
Build a Repeatable Process
SEO becomes more effective when it is systematic. If AI is going to help, it should fit into a repeatable process rather than being used randomly from task to task.
A practical starter workflow often looks like this:
Research the topic and gather search queries, competitor pages, and audience questions.
Use AI to organize patterns such as intent, clusters, missing subtopics, and content structure.
Create or revise content with human expertise, examples, and brand-specific positioning.
Review performance after publishing, then update based on impressions, clicks, and ranking movement.
This kind of structure keeps AI grounded in real SEO work. It also makes it easier to improve over time because you can see where the output was genuinely useful and where it created extra editing.
Focus on High-Leverage Pages First
Not every page deserves the same level of effort. If you are new to AI-assisted SEO, start with pages that can produce visible results. That usually means service pages, high-intent blog posts, product category pages, or aging content that already gets impressions but underperforms.
These are the pages where better structure, stronger relevance, and fresher information can have an outsized impact. AI can help you identify what is missing, but the page still needs a clear business objective and a useful reader experience.
That is why page selection matters. You do not need hundreds of AI-touched pages. You need a handful of pages where improved optimization can actually move traffic or conversions.
Measure More Than Output
It is easy to get impressed by speed. A tool that creates ten content ideas in seconds feels productive. But SEO success is not about how quickly assets are produced. It is about whether they rank, earn clicks, satisfy visitors, and support business goals.
So measure outcomes, not just activity. Track whether AI-assisted pages attract better traffic, whether content updates improve visibility, and whether search visitors convert at a useful rate. If those numbers do not improve, the workflow may be efficient but ineffective.
The table below shows the difference between a healthy and unhealthy approach to using AI for SEO.
Many early mistakes with AI in SEO come from unrealistic expectations. Some users assume AI will replace expertise. Others assume more content automatically means more rankings. Neither assumption holds up for long.
The most common problem is sameness. When everyone uses similar prompts and publishes lightly edited drafts, content starts to blend together. It may be readable, but it lacks the specificity that makes a page worth ranking or sharing.
Another mistake is skipping fact-checking. AI can sound certain while being wrong. In SEO, inaccurate content is more than embarrassing. It can hurt trust, weaken conversions, and create expensive cleanup work later.

Why Choosing the Right SEO Tools Matters
SEO tools now cover far more than keyword ideas. A modern toolkit may include keyword research, rank tracking, backlink analysis, technical crawling, on-page optimization, content planning, page speed testing, local listing management, and reporting. That breadth is useful, but it also makes tool selection harder because many platforms overlap.
The good news is that most people do not need everything at once. Small businesses usually need visibility into search queries, page performance, and local presence. Freelancers often need fast audits, competitor research, and lightweight reporting. In-house teams may need deeper integrations, API access, and clearer collaboration features. The best setup depends less on industry hype and more on what work you need to do every week.
This article is structured to help you move from confusion to a practical decision. First, you will learn how to choose SEO tools based on goals and budget. Then you will see the top tools by category, followed by ranked short reviews, a comparison table, and step-by-step workflows for using multiple tools together.
How to Choose the Right SEO Tools for Your Needs
Start with the outcome you care about most. If your goal is traffic growth, prioritize keyword research, content planning, and rank tracking. If your goal is technical stability, put more weight on crawling, page speed testing, and Search Console diagnostics. If you run a local business, local listings, reviews, and map visibility matter more than a huge backlink database.
Match tasks to features. Keyword research tools help you find topics, estimate search demand, and assess competition. Site audit tools uncover crawl errors, redirects, duplicate content, missing metadata, and indexation issues. Backlink tools help with link prospecting, competitor analysis, and toxicity review. Content optimization platforms help turn a target keyword into a stronger brief and more complete page.
Budget matters, but so does team fit. A free stack can go surprisingly far when combined well. Entry-level plans are often enough for a freelancer or early-stage business. Enterprise plans only make sense when you need larger data allowances, more seats, API access, and formal reporting.
Before committing, test three things during a free trial: data quality, usability, and exportability. You should be able to answer simple questions quickly, such as which pages lost traffic, which keywords a competitor ranks for, what technical issues matter first, and how easily you can export data into a spreadsheet or dashboard.
Top SEO Tools by Category
If you want a quick map of the market, it helps to think in categories. Ahrefs, SEMrush, and Moz Pro are broad suites. Screaming Frog is a technical crawler. Google Search Console and Google Analytics are foundational free data sources. Surfer SEO and Clearscope focus on content optimization. AccuRanker and SERPWatcher are rank trackers. GTmetrix, PageSpeed Insights, and WebPageTest handle performance testing. Yoast and Rank Math support WordPress on-page SEO.
For keyword research, the strongest choices are usually Ahrefs, SEMrush, and Google’s own search data via Search Console. For technical audits, Screaming Frog remains one of the most trusted options because it shows what a crawler sees, not just what a marketing dashboard summarizes.
For backlinks, Ahrefs and Majestic are widely respected. For local SEO, Moz Local and Google Business Profile-related workflows are often enough for many small businesses.
What matters most is not finding one perfect tool. It is building a complementary stack. A strong stack often includes one discovery tool, one technical tool, and one source of truth from Google.
1. Ahrefs
Ahrefs is one of the most respected SEO platforms for backlink analysis, keyword research, competitor discovery, and content gap analysis. It is especially useful when you want to understand why a competing page ranks, where its links come from, and which topics are driving growth in a niche.
Key features include Site Explorer for backlink and organic traffic analysis, Keywords Explorer for keyword ideas, difficulty, and SERP review, a Site Audit tool for technical SEO monitoring, and Content Gap and competitor comparison tools. Its strengths are strong backlink intelligence, excellent competitor research workflows, and useful keyword and content gap features. Pricing can be steep for small teams, some users find usage limits restrictive, and it is not the cheapest option for occasional use. Ahrefs typically fits best when SEO is a consistent growth channel rather than an occasional task.
SEMrush is a broad digital marketing suite with strong SEO functionality, especially in keyword research, site audits, rank tracking, competitor analysis, and advertising research. It is often the best fit for teams that want one platform to cover both organic and paid search visibility.
Its advantage is breadth, enabling keyword research, site audits, position monitoring, competitor examination, and report generation without switching systems constantly. That makes it attractive for agencies and marketing managers who need all-in-one convenience more than specialist depth in one narrow area. SEMrush offers a wide feature set beyond pure SEO, strong reporting and project organization, and a good fit for agencies and multi-channel teams. The interface can feel busy at first, cost rises quickly with add-ons and limits, and heavy overlap of features can overwhelm new users.
Moz Pro remains a solid choice for users who want a more approachable SEO suite. It is often recommended for beginners, small businesses, and teams that want straightforward workflows without too much clutter.
Moz’s strengths include keyword tracking, site audits, and recognizable authority metrics. It may not feel as expansive as Ahrefs or SEMrush in every area, but that simplicity can be an advantage when adoption matters more than power-user depth. Moz is beginner-friendly, backed by a good educational ecosystem, and useful for small teams and local visibility work. Some datasets feel less expansive than top-tier rivals, power users may outgrow it, and advanced workflows are not its strongest angle.
Screaming Frog is the technical SEO specialist on this list. It crawls websites the way a search engine bot might, revealing status codes, redirect chains, duplicate tags, missing metadata, canonicals, orphan pages, and indexation problems.
This is the tool to use when rankings are blocked by technical issues rather than weak content. It gives raw, actionable data and is beloved by consultants, developers, and technical SEOs. Features include deep site crawling, custom extraction, technical filtering, and integrations with analytics and Search Console for richer audits. Screaming Frog is one of the best technical crawlers available, excellent for audits and migrations, and useful for large sites and detailed QA work. It has a learning curve for non-technical users, a desktop-software feel that may not suit everyone, and it is less useful for keyword discovery than all-in-one suites. There is a free version with crawl limits and a paid version that unlocks larger-scale and advanced functionality.
Google Search Console is not optional. It shows how your site actually performs in Google Search, including queries, clicks, impressions, average position, indexing status, and coverage issues.
For small businesses and experienced SEOs alike, this is your validation layer. Third-party tools estimate, Search Console reports what Google is willing to tell you directly. It is essential for identifying pages that rank without getting clicks, queries with growing impressions, and indexing problems that can quietly suppress performance. It is free and authoritative, essential for indexing and performance diagnostics, and valuable for validating third-party data. Limitations include less historical granularity compared with some paid tools and an interface built more for function than polish.
Google Analytics complements Search Console by showing what happens after the click, helping you understand traffic sources, engagement, conversions, landing-page performance, and user behavior.
Analytics is critical because ranking alone is not the goal. If a page attracts traffic but drives no leads, purchases, or signups, it may need a different keyword target or a stronger page experience. Used with Search Console, Analytics helps connect visibility to business outcomes. Setup can be confusing for beginners, and event tracking requires care, but it remains free and powerful when implemented well.
Majestic is a specialized link intelligence platform focusing on backlink profiles, trust metrics, citation metrics, and link neighborhood analysis. It is not trying to be an all-in-one SEO suite, and that focus is why many link builders still value it.
If your work revolves around authority analysis, competitor link comparisons, and prospect qualification, Majestic provides a link-centric lens rather than an everything dashboard. Its strengths are backlink-focused workflows and proprietary trust metrics. It can feel narrow compared with broader suites, the interface may seem dated to some users, and it is usually justified for teams doing regular backlink work.
Surfer SEO focuses on content optimization, SERP-based content structure, on-page recommendations, and workflow support for writers and editors. It helps teams build pages that better match search intent and topical coverage by suggesting subtopics and relevant terms based on ranking pages.
Its real value is speed and structured briefs. Surfer is excellent for content briefs and optimization, aligning pages to SERP patterns, and supporting writers and editors. It can encourage formulaic writing if used too rigidly, and it is best combined with editorial judgment rather than used as an optimization score alone. You will need a separate tool for technical and backlink work.
Clearscope is a leading content optimization platform, praised for a clean editorial workflow and strong relevance guidance. It helps teams produce content that is more complete, aligned with search intent, and easier to brief across stakeholders.
Clearscope feels polished for larger content teams and publishers that want consistency across many writers. It is premium priced and more narrowly focused than all-in-one suites, making it better for mature content workflows than for early experimentation.
AccuRanker is a specialist rank tracking tool designed for accurate, frequent keyword position monitoring. If daily ranking movements matter, especially across many terms, locations, or devices, a dedicated tracker like AccuRanker is often more reliable and flexible than bundled trackers inside general SEO suites.
It is best for agencies and larger teams where reporting precision matters. AccuRanker offers strong rank tracking accuracy, frequent reporting options, and useful filters for segmentation. It is a specialized subscription that adds another cost to the stack and is overkill for very small sites. Pricing typically scales with the number of tracked keywords.
GTmetrix is a practical tool for testing page speed, loading behavior, and performance bottlenecks. It translates site speed into visible issues such as oversized assets, script delays, and render-blocking resources.
For many businesses, GTmetrix is easier to interpret than raw developer diagnostics alone. It is especially useful during redesigns, template changes, and troubleshooting drops in page experience.
WebPageTest is a deeper performance testing platform favored by developers and technical specialists. It allows more detailed test conditions and waterfall analysis than many beginner tools.
If GTmetrix gives you the headline, WebPageTest gives you the engineering detail. It is ideal when SEO and performance work overlap heavily.
Yoast SEO is a well-known WordPress plugin that handles titles, meta descriptions, XML sitemaps, schema basics, and on-page optimization guidance. It helps site owners manage important SEO settings without editing code.
For small business sites on WordPress, Yoast is often enough to establish a strong on-page foundation, especially when combined with Search Console and a basic keyword workflow.
Rank Math is another popular WordPress SEO plugin with a broad feature set and a modern interface. Many users like it because it packs schema options, on-page checks, redirects, and integrations into a single plugin.
It appeals to site owners who want more built-in functionality from their WordPress SEO plugin without adding several separate extensions.

A smart stack avoids too much overlap. For many teams, Ahrefs plus Screaming Frog plus Search Console is a strong research and technical combination. SEMrush plus GA4 plus a WordPress plugin suits many small marketing teams. Search Console plus Analytics plus Screaming Frog free plus Yoast or Rank Math is an excellent low-cost starting point.
Practical Workflows: How to Use Tools Together
For a new site launch, start in Search Console and your CMS. Set up verification, submit the sitemap, and confirm indexing access. Then run Screaming Frog to check titles, canonicals, redirects, and noindex issues. Use Ahrefs or SEMrush to build a keyword map by assigning one primary intent to each core page. Finally, use Yoast or Rank Math to implement on-page basics and monitor impressions in Search Console during the first few weeks.
For a content workflow, begin with topic discovery in Ahrefs or SEMrush and pick a keyword cluster based on realistic competition and business relevance. Then use Surfer SEO or Clearscope to create a brief with subtopics, headings, and coverage guidance. After publishing, track early impressions and query variations in Search Console, then refine the page based on actual search behavior rather than only optimization scores.
For a backlink workflow, use Ahrefs or Majestic to review competitor links and identify realistic prospects. Evaluate link quality by relevance, authority patterns, and traffic signals rather than one metric alone. After outreach and link acquisition, monitor the impact on target pages in Search Console and rankings in AccuRanker or your suite’s tracker.
For a technical SEO workflow, crawl the site with Screaming Frog, sort issues by impact, then hand off priority fixes to development. Re-crawl after deployment to verify changes. Use Search Console to confirm that indexing and coverage trends improve over time. Technical SEO is not just about finding errors, it is about verifying that search engines respond positively after the fix.
Free and Low-Cost Alternatives
If budget is tight, start with Google Search Console, Google Analytics, PageSpeed Insights, Screaming Frog free, and a WordPress plugin like Yoast or Rank Math. That stack will not replace a premium suite for competitor intelligence, but it covers the essentials surprisingly well.
Low-cost tools become attractive when you need one extra capability without buying a giant platform. A smaller rank tracker, a limited content optimization subscription, or a standalone crawler license can often produce better ROI than paying for a large suite you barely use.
A simple way to extend free tools is to export data into spreadsheets. Search Console query exports can reveal pages with high impressions but low click-through rates, which often surfaces quick wins faster than broad keyword databases. CSV exports from crawlers can also be filtered to uncover missing metadata, redirect chains, and thin category pages.
Advanced Topics and Emerging Trends in SEO Tools
AI is changing how SEO tools assist with content briefs, topical clustering, internal linking suggestions, and intent modeling. The best use of AI in SEO is acceleration, not blind content generation. AI helps teams analyze SERPs faster, organize information, and identify missing angles, while human judgment protects quality and originality.
Privacy changes and reduced data transparency also affect tool choice. Third-party estimates remain useful, but they are still estimates. That makes first-party sources like Search Console, Analytics, CRM data, and server logs more important. Future-proof SEO stacks will combine external intelligence with internal evidence.
Another growing area is SERP feature tracking. Ranking number three means less if the page is pushed down by ads, video packs, local packs, and AI-generated search features. Modern SEO tools need to help you see not just rank, but visibility context.
Common Mistakes When Choosing or Using SEO Tools
One of the biggest mistakes is relying too heavily on a single metric such as Domain Authority, Domain Rating, or Trust Flow. These numbers are helpful shorthand, not business truth. A lower-metric site can still outrank stronger domains with better relevance, structure, and intent match.
Another common mistake is buying overlapping subscriptions too early. Many teams pay for two large suites when one suite plus Search Console would cover most tasks. Complexity rises, adoption drops, and reporting becomes inconsistent.
Misconfiguration is another silent failure point. If Analytics events are wrong, Search Console is not verified properly, or crawlers are blocked, your tool stack will produce false confidence. Always validate setup before trusting output.
Tool Evaluation Checklist and Quick Decision Guide
Use this simple framework when comparing three candidate tools: core feature fit, data trust, ease of use, integrations, export options, support, and total monthly cost. Score each category from 1 to 5. The highest score should not automatically win, but patterns become obvious quickly.
For a small business, prioritize ease of use, essential audits, Google integration, and affordable pricing. For a freelancer, prioritize research depth, exportability, and technical troubleshooting. For an agency, prioritize collaboration, reporting, crawl capacity, and keyword-tracking scale. For an enterprise team, API access, governance, and integration flexibility become much more important.

What On-Page SEO Is and Why It Matters
Definition: On-page vs. off-page vs. technical SEO
On-page SEO is the practice of optimizing the elements on a webpage so search engines can understand it and users can get value from it quickly. That includes your title tag, meta description, URL, headings, copy, images, internal links, and structured data.
A simple metaphor helps. Think of your webpage as a product shelf in a store. Your content is the product. Your title tag is the shelf label. Your headings are the section dividers. Your internal links are the signs pointing shoppers to related aisles. Your technical setup is the lighting and store layout that makes the shelf easy to find and navigate. If any of those pieces are weak, the product may still be great, but fewer people will discover it.
Off-page SEO is different. It covers signals that happen away from your site, such as backlinks, brand mentions, and reputation. Technical SEO sits beneath both, focusing on crawlability, indexation, site architecture, page speed, and other infrastructure. On-page SEO lives at the intersection of content quality and discoverability, which is why it has such a direct impact on performance.
How search engines use on-page signals
Search engines read on-page elements to understand topic, intent, quality, and context. Your title tag and headings help define the page’s primary subject. The body copy explains depth and relevance. Internal links show how the page connects to the rest of the site. Image alt text and schema add more meaning.
Google does not rank pages because they contain a certain number of keywords. It ranks pages because they appear to satisfy a searcher’s need better than alternatives. On-page signals help it make that judgment.
Industry studies have consistently shown that optimized titles and compelling meta descriptions can improve click-through rate, and higher-quality content aligned with search intent tends to correlate with stronger rankings. Google’s own documentation also emphasizes helpful content, page experience, and clear structure, all of which are central to strong on-page optimization.
Business impact: traffic, conversions, and UX
Good on-page SEO does more than improve rankings. It improves click-through rate from search results, engagement on the page, and conversion performance once users arrive.
A better title tag can increase clicks without any ranking change. A clearer introduction can reduce bounces. Stronger internal links can move visitors from an article to a service page or product page. Faster image loading can improve both mobile usability and revenue.
This is why on-page SEO is not just an SEO task. It is a content, UX, and conversion task too.
Core On-Page Ranking Factors (What to Optimize)
Title tags: best practices and examples
The title tag is still one of the most important on-page elements because it helps search engines understand page topic and heavily influences SERP clicks. A strong title should be specific, relevant, and aligned with search intent.
A good title usually places the primary topic near the beginning, stays readable, and gives a clear reason to click. For example, “On-Page SEO Checklist for Beginners | 15 Quick Fixes” is stronger than “SEO Tips” because it communicates topic, audience, and benefit.
Common mistakes include stuffing too many keywords, writing titles that are too vague, and duplicating the same title across multiple pages. In terms of prioritization, title optimization is high impact and low effort, which makes it one of the fastest wins.
Here is a simple example:
<title>Complete On-Page SEO Guide: How to Optimize Your Pages for Search</title>
Meta descriptions and SERP CTR optimization
Meta descriptions are not direct ranking factors in the classic sense, but they strongly influence whether users click your result. Think of them as your ad copy in organic search.
The best meta descriptions match the query’s intent and promise a useful outcome. For an informational query, clarity works better than hype. For a transactional page, benefits and urgency matter more.
A solid example would be: Learn how to improve title tags, headings, content, internal links, schema, and page speed with this complete on-page SEO guide.
Avoid generic descriptions, missing descriptions, or descriptions that simply repeat the title. Optimizing them is usually medium impact and low effort, especially for pages already receiving impressions.
URL structure and canonicalization
URLs should be short, descriptive, and readable. They help reinforce page topic and improve usability. A page like /on-page-seo-guide/ is easier to understand than /blog/post?id=4839.
Canonicalization matters when similar or duplicate pages exist. A canonical tag tells search engines which version is preferred. This is especially important for e-commerce filters, tracking parameters, and republished content.
Common errors include pointing canonicals to the wrong page, canonicalizing paginated pages incorrectly, or leaving duplicate pages fully indexable. Canonicals are high impact where duplication exists, but lower priority on small, simple sites.
Heading tags (H1 to H3): structure and keyword usage
Headings help users scan and help search engines understand content hierarchy. Your H1 should state the page’s main topic clearly. H2s and H3s should break the subject into logical sections.
Good heading structure feels natural. It guides the reader through the page instead of acting like a list of keywords. For instance, “How Search Engines Use On-Page Signals” is better than “On Page SEO Search Engine Ranking Keyword Guide”.
The biggest mistake is using headings only for styling instead of structure. Another is having no H1 or several competing H1s. Heading optimization is high impact and low effort, especially for pages with weak structure.
Content quality, depth, and topical relevance
Content remains the center of on-page SEO. Search engines want to rank content that is useful, reliable, and aligned with the user’s intent. That does not always mean longer content. It means content that answers the query well.
An informational query often benefits from depth, examples, and context. A transactional query may need concise copy, trust signals, comparison details, and clear calls to action. The right content is the one that helps the user complete their task.
Thin content, filler text, and shallow rewrites are common failures. Improving core content is usually very high impact but medium to high effort, which is why it deserves prioritization on pages with strong business value.
Keyword usage and placement (intent-driven optimization)
Keyword optimization is about relevance, not repetition. Your primary topic should appear naturally in the title, H1, opening paragraph, key subheadings, and body copy where it makes sense. But intent matters more than exact phrasing.
For a query around on-page SEO, related concepts such as title tags, internal links, search intent, and schema help strengthen the page. Search engines increasingly evaluate meaning and coverage, not just string matching.
The most common error is forcing awkward wording. Another is targeting one keyword while writing a page that serves a different intent. This is high impact and low to medium effort when mapped properly.
LSI, related keywords, and semantic optimization
“LSI keywords” is an outdated phrase, but the underlying idea still matters. Search engines look for semantically related terms and entities that help confirm topic depth.
If you are writing about on-page SEO, you would naturally discuss CTR, meta tags, Core Web Vitals, schema markup, indexation, and content relevance. Those related terms signal breadth and expertise.
A simple way to find these terms is to review People Also Ask results, related searches, competitor headings, and Search Console query data. Semantic optimization is generally medium impact and low effort once you understand the topic.
Internal linking and anchor text strategy
Internal links help search engines discover pages, understand site structure, and distribute authority across your site. They also help users move from awareness to action.
A strong internal link strategy connects related pages with descriptive anchor text. For example, from a blog post on page speed, you might link to a service page about technical SEO or an article on image optimization.
Avoid vague anchors like “click here” and avoid over-optimizing every anchor with the exact same phrase. Internal linking is one of the most underused high-impact, low-effort tactics in SEO.
Images: file names, alt text, compression, and captions
Images support comprehension, improve engagement, and can drive traffic from image search. But they can also slow a page down if handled poorly.
Descriptive file names and useful alt text help search engines understand image content. Compression and proper dimensions improve load time. Captions can increase user attention when relevant.
A helpful alt text example is “On-page SEO checklist shown in a website audit dashboard”. A poor one is “image123” or keyword-stuffed text. Image optimization is medium impact and low effort, with strong UX upside.
Schema and structured data: types and quick wins
Structured data helps search engines understand your content more precisely and can unlock rich results in some cases. Article, FAQ, Product, HowTo, and LocalBusiness schema are among the most useful types.
For example, a local business page can benefit from LocalBusiness schema, while a product page can use Product schema with price, availability, and review information. Structured data does not guarantee a richer search result, but it improves eligibility.
Quick wins often include adding Article schema to editorial content, Product schema to e-commerce pages, and FAQ schema where it genuinely reflects page content. Impact is medium, but implementation effort can range from low to medium depending on the CMS.
Mobile friendliness and Core Web Vitals (page speed)
Most searches now happen on mobile devices, so on-page performance is inseparable from mobile usability. Slow pages, shifting layouts, and poor responsiveness hurt engagement and can limit search visibility.
Core Web Vitals focus on loading, interactivity, and visual stability. Heavy images, bloated scripts, poor font handling, and intrusive elements often create problems at the page level.
This area can range from high impact and medium effort to high effort, depending on the site. Start with image optimization, lazy loading, and removing avoidable page bloat before moving into deeper development tasks.
Step-by-Step On-Page SEO Optimization Workflow
A good workflow turns SEO from a one-time cleanup into a repeatable system. The most effective process starts with intent and ends with measurement.
Step 1: Keyword intent mapping and prioritization
Start by choosing pages and queries that matter. Look at Search Console impressions, current ranking positions, conversion value, and business importance. Pages sitting in positions 5 through 20 are often the best candidates because they already show search potential.
Map each page to one primary intent: informational, commercial, transactional, or navigational. If the page’s current format does not match the query’s intent, fix that first.
Estimated time is 30 to 60 minutes per priority page. Ownership usually sits with SEO or content strategy.
Step 2: Content brief creation
A content brief prevents random optimization. It aligns topic, intent, structure, sources, and conversion goals before editing starts.
A practical brief should include the target query, search intent, working title, suggested H2s and H3s, related questions, internal link targets, source references, and desired CTA. For content teams, this is where consistency begins.

Estimated time is 20 to 45 minutes. Ownership belongs to SEO and content.
Step 3: On-page implementation checklist
This is where the edits happen. Update the title tag, refine the meta description, improve the H1 and heading hierarchy, strengthen the introduction, add related terms naturally, improve internal links, compress images, and add relevant schema.
For small teams, standardizing this step with a checklist saves time and reduces missed details. If your site uses templates, some elements like schema or canonical tags can be rolled out across many pages at once.
Estimated time is 45 minutes to 3 hours per page, depending on depth. Ownership is shared across content, SEO, and sometimes design.
Step 4: Technical validation
Before publishing, verify that the page is indexable, mobile friendly, fast enough, and correctly canonicalized. Also confirm that robots directives, hreflang tags, and structured data are correct where relevant.
Developers can use a short command list during review: check canonical, inspect robots meta, validate structured data, test mobile rendering, and confirm no important resources are blocked. Search Console URL Inspection is especially useful here.
Estimated time is 15 to 45 minutes. Ownership is usually developer or technical SEO.
Step 5: Publish, monitor, and iterate
After publication, track impressions, clicks, CTR, average position, organic sessions, and conversions over time. Review early movement after two to four weeks, but expect more meaningful patterns after four to twelve weeks depending on crawl frequency and competition.
On-page SEO is rarely a one-and-done task. The best teams treat it like product optimization. They ship, measure, learn, and improve.
Practical Content Optimization Techniques
Structuring content for scanners
Most visitors do not read a page line by line. They scan. That means your content should be easy to navigate with short paragraphs, meaningful subheadings, and occasional visual breaks.
Good structure improves both UX and SEO because it makes the page easier to interpret. It also increases the chances that users find the answer they came for without friction.
Optimizing introductions and on-page CTAs for search intent
The introduction should confirm immediately that the visitor is in the right place. For an informational query, state the problem and promise the outcome. For a product or service page, lead with value, differentiation, and trust.
The CTA should match intent too. An early CTA on an informational guide might be Download the checklist. On a transactional page, it might be Start your free trial or Request pricing. Matching CTA to search intent improves conversion without fighting the user journey.
Balancing depth and readability
Content length should follow intent. A local service page may only need 600 to 1,000 strong words plus trust elements, FAQs, and location relevance. A competitive informational guide may need 1,500 to 3,000 words to fully cover the topic. Product category pages often sit somewhere between, depending on market complexity.
The goal is not to hit a number. The goal is to satisfy the query with the least friction. If a page is long but repetitive, it loses. If it is short but complete, it can still win.
Using internal links to spread authority and support conversion
Internal links should do two jobs at once. They should strengthen topic relationships for SEO and create natural next steps for users.
For example, a blog post about page speed can link to a technical audit service, a guide to image compression, and a case study on Core Web Vitals. That turns content into a pathway instead of a dead end.
Multimedia: when to use images, video, charts, and transcripts
Multimedia helps when the topic benefits from demonstration or visual explanation. Screenshots are useful for tutorials. Charts help with comparisons. Video is effective for walkthroughs and product pages. Transcripts add accessibility and text relevance.
Use media with purpose. Do not add video just because it looks modern. Add it when it makes the page clearer, more useful, or more persuasive.
Technical On-Page Elements That Support SEO
Canonical tags and duplicate content strategies
Canonical tags are essential when multiple URLs contain substantially similar content. Common cases include filtered category pages, campaign parameters, print versions, and duplicate CMS paths.
A self-referencing canonical is usually a safe default on indexable pages, but problems arise when canonicals point to irrelevant URLs or conflict with internal linking. Always make sure the canonical reflects the preferred, live version of the page.
Robots meta tags and indexation controls
Robots meta tags help control whether a page can be indexed and whether its links can be followed. A page accidentally marked noindex can wipe out visibility even if the content is excellent.
Use indexation controls carefully. Admin pages, search result pages, and duplicate utility pages often deserve restrictions. Revenue-driving pages usually do not.
hreflang and international content considerations
If your site targets multiple languages or regions, hreflang helps search engines serve the right version to the right audience. This matters for both user experience and international SEO accuracy.
Common pitfalls include incorrect language-region codes, missing return tags, and pointing all country pages to one global canonical. International setups need extra validation because small tag errors can create large visibility issues.
Pagination, faceted navigation, and parameter handling
Large content sites and e-commerce stores often generate many URL variations through pagination and filters. Without control, these can dilute crawl budget and create duplication.
The right approach depends on the site, but the principle is simple. Important category and product pages should be indexable and clearly linked. Low-value filtered combinations often should not compete for indexation unless they serve meaningful search demand.
Speed optimizations tied to on-page elements
Many speed issues come directly from page-level decisions. Oversized images, unnecessary embeds, bulky sliders, and unoptimized third-party scripts can slow a page before any deep engineering work begins.
Start with what is visible and controllable. Compress images, use modern formats, lazy-load below-the-fold media, and reduce nonessential page elements. Then use browser devtools and PageSpeed Insights to inspect remaining bottlenecks.
Schema and Structured Data: On-Page SEO Boosters
Which schema types matter most
The most useful schema types depend on the page type. Editorial pages often benefit from Article. Product pages benefit from Product and sometimes Review. Local landing pages benefit from LocalBusiness. FAQ and HowTo can help when the content genuinely follows those formats.
Schema is not magic. It is a clarity layer. It helps search engines interpret your content, but it cannot rescue weak content or poor intent alignment.
How to add JSON-LD and validate it
JSON-LD is the preferred structured data format for most implementations because it is easy to manage and less likely to break page markup. It can be hardcoded, template-driven, or inserted through a tag manager depending on the setup.
After adding it, test with Google Rich Results Test and inspect the page in Search Console. Validation matters because syntax errors, missing required fields, and mismatched content can prevent eligibility.
Examples: FAQ schema, product schema, and review markup
Here is a simple FAQ example:
<script type="application/ld+json">
{
"@context":"https://schema.org",
"@type":"FAQPage",
"mainEntity":[
{
"@type":"Question",
"name":"How long does on-page SEO take to work?",
"acceptedAnswer":{
"@type":"Answer",
"text":"Small improvements can appear within weeks, but competitive pages often take one to three months to show clearer movement."
}
}
]
}
</script>
A product page would include fields such as name, image, description, offers, price, availability, and review data where applicable. The key rule is that the markup must reflect what is actually visible on the page.
Measuring the impact of structured data
Measure structured data by looking for changes in impressions, CTR, and rich result visibility in Search Console. Sometimes rankings do not change much, but click-through rate improves because the result becomes more informative.
Keep expectations realistic. Schema can improve eligibility and presentation, but it does not guarantee visual enhancements in the SERP.
Measuring On-Page SEO Success
Key KPIs that matter
The most useful KPIs for on-page SEO are impressions, clicks, CTR, average position, organic sessions, and conversions. Impressions show visibility. CTR shows listing appeal. Sessions show traffic impact. Conversions show business value.
Track at both page level and template level. A single page may improve due to a unique rewrite, while a whole template may improve due to shared technical or structural changes.
Tools to use
Google Search Console is the foundation because it shows queries, pages, clicks, impressions, and average positions. GA4 adds engagement and conversion data. Screaming Frog helps audit titles, metas, canonicals, headers, and broken links at scale. Ahrefs and Semrush help with competitor visibility, keyword gaps, and SERP tracking.

Setting up tracking and alerting for drops
Set alerts for sudden drops in clicks, impressions, and indexed pages. These can signal technical errors, title rewrites, deindexation issues, or lost rankings. Weekly page group reviews are often enough for small sites, while larger sites may need daily monitoring.
When measuring impact, try to isolate changes. If you update title tags, content, schema, and internal links all at once, you may improve performance but learn less. Controlled changes help build better SEO judgment over time.
How to run A/B tests for titles and meta descriptions
True SEO A/B testing is easier on large sites with many similar pages, but smaller sites can still run structured comparisons. Update titles or meta descriptions on a set of similar pages, keep other variables stable, and compare CTR and ranking movement against a control group or historical baseline.
For example, a publisher might test benefit-led titles versus question-led titles across 30 similar articles. An e-commerce site might test including price language or shipping value in meta descriptions for category pages.
Common On-Page SEO Mistakes and How to Fix Them
Keyword stuffing is still common, especially on older pages. It makes copy hard to read and often signals low quality. The fix is simple. Rewrite for clarity, remove repetition, and replace forced phrases with natural semantic coverage.
Duplicate or thin content often appears on category pages, location pages, and blog archives. Detect it with crawlers and manual reviews, then consolidate, expand, or noindex low-value pages where appropriate. If two pages target the same intent, one stronger page usually performs better than two weak ones.
Missing meta tags and H1s are basic but costly problems. Crawl your site, identify blanks and duplicates, and fix priority pages first. Broken internal links and orphan pages also deserve attention because they damage both UX and crawlability. Use your crawler and Search Console coverage reports to find them.
Ignoring mobile and UX issues is the mistake that ties everything together. A page can be well-written and still underperform if it is frustrating on a phone. If resources are limited, fix this order first: indexation issues, title/H1 problems, content-intent mismatch, internal linking, then speed and media optimization.
Advanced On-Page Tactics
Content clustering and topic modeling
Topic clusters help larger sites build authority around a subject. A pillar page targets a broad topic, while cluster pages cover related subtopics in depth and link back to the pillar and to each other.
For example, a pillar page on on-page SEO might connect to cluster pages on title tags, schema markup, internal linking, content optimization, and Core Web Vitals. This structure helps users explore the topic and helps search engines see subject depth.
A simple mini case is common on publisher sites. After reorganizing standalone articles into a cluster with stronger internal links and clearer parent-child relationships, rankings often improve across the entire group because topical relevance becomes easier to interpret.
Entity-based optimization and Knowledge Graph signals
Entity optimization means writing in a way that clearly reflects real concepts, relationships, brands, people, products, and places. Instead of focusing only on phrases, you strengthen the page with relevant entities and context.
If you cover local SEO for restaurants, mentioning menus, reservations, reviews, maps, and local business schema creates a richer understanding than repeating the main term. This is especially useful for competitive or ambiguous topics.
Using internal testing to improve CTR and dwell time
Larger sites can test page intros, title formats, CTA placement, and media choices to improve engagement. Better engagement is not a direct ranking factor in a simplistic sense, but improved user satisfaction often supports stronger search performance over time.
A useful approach is to test one element class at a time across similar pages. That creates patterns you can scale.
Personalization and dynamic content
Dynamic content can help when it improves relevance without harming crawlability. Localized examples, recently updated stats, or geo-specific trust signals can strengthen pages. The danger comes when personalization hides critical content from search engines or creates bloated, inconsistent experiences.
Use it carefully. The base page should still be fully understandable and valuable without user-specific variation.

Frequently Asked Questions about On-Page SEO
How often should I update on-page elements?
Review high-value pages at least every 3 to 6 months. Update sooner if rankings drop, search intent shifts, competitors improve, or the content becomes outdated.
Does keyword density still matter?
Not in the old formula-driven way. Relevance, coverage, and clarity matter far more than any percentage. Use your target topic naturally and focus on satisfying intent.
How long until I see results from on-page changes?
Small changes can show early movement in a few weeks. More competitive pages often take 1 to 3 months for clearer results, and sometimes longer on low-crawl or low-authority sites.
Can on-page SEO fix a site with bad backlinks?
It can improve performance significantly, but it cannot solve every authority problem. Strong on-page SEO gives your content the best chance to rank. Weak off-page signals may still limit how far it can go in very competitive spaces.
90-Day Action Plan: What to Do First
The first 30 days should focus on audit work and quick wins. Identify pages with high impressions and low CTR, pages ranking just outside the top results, duplicate titles, missing H1s, broken internal links, and uncompressed images. Most of this work belongs to SEO and content, with light developer support.
Days 31 through 60 should center on content refreshes and technical fixes. Rewrite weak titles and intros, improve internal links, expand thin sections, add missing schema, fix canonical problems, and improve mobile rendering on top landing pages. This phase usually produces the most visible gains because it combines intent alignment with structural cleanup.
Days 61 through 90 are where you scale and refine. Build topic clusters, add richer structured data where it fits, test title formats, improve conversion paths, and document winning patterns so they can be reused sitewide. By this point, your work shifts from repair to system building.
If you want a simple weekly rhythm, use week one for crawling and prioritization, weeks two through four for quick fixes, weeks five through eight for deeper page rewrites, and weeks nine through twelve for structured testing and scaling.
